Abstract
A new design technique for switched current filters is presented. The basic element of the filter is a current mirror that employs MOS transistors and an operational amplifier. Programmability of the current mirror is obtained through MOSFET-only current dividers. User programmable analog functions in digital CMOS technology is the main envisaged application for the proposed technique
